GILGIT/LAHORE: Flash floods triggered by cloudbursts and rapid glacial melting wreaked havoc across Gilgit-Baltistan on Tuesday, damaging homes, roads, bridges and agricultural land, while leaving hundreds of tourists and local residents stranded in several districts. As a result, the Karakoram Highway (KKH) was closed for traffic near Altashi Nullah in the Gini area of Chilas. Authorities have warned that rising water levels in the Hunza, Nagar and Indus rivers, as well as other streams, posed a threat to downstream communities, with riverbank erosion reported in several areas.
